Why Wearing a Corset Just Snug for Back Support Is Necessary
I’ve found that wearing a corset just snug, rather than overly tight, is important because it gives my back the support I need without making me uncomfortable. When it fits properly, it helps me maintain better posture and reduces the strain I feel in my lower back during long hours of sitting or standing. A snug fit also allows me to move more naturally, which makes it easier for me to wear it for longer periods without irritation.
My experience has taught me that too much tightness can do more harm than good. If I tighten it too much, I feel restricted, and it can become difficult to breathe or bend comfortably. A corset that is just snug provides gentle compression, which gives me stability while still letting my body function normally. That balance is what makes it truly useful for back support.
I also appreciate that a snug corset helps me stay consistent with wearing it. Since it feels supportive instead of painful, I’m more likely to use it when I need extra help with posture or back comfort. For me, the goal is support, not pressure, and that’s why keeping it just snug is necessary.
My Buying Guides on Wearing A Corset Just Snug For Back Support
Why I Look for a Corset That Fits Just Snug
When I choose a corset for back support, I do not aim for the tightest fit. I look for one that feels just snug enough to give me structure without making it hard to breathe or move. For me, the right corset should support my posture, ease pressure on my lower back, and still let me sit, stand, and walk comfortably.
What I Check Before Buying
The first thing I pay attention to is the material. I prefer a corset made with strong but breathable fabric so I do not feel too hot or restricted. I also look at the boning, because I want enough support without stiffness that feels painful. The closure matters too. I like a design that lets me adjust the tightness easily, since my comfort can change during the day.
Choosing the Right Size
Sizing is very important for me. I never buy a corset based only on my usual clothing size. Instead, I measure my waist and compare it with the brand’s size chart. If I am between sizes, I usually choose the one that gives me room to wear it just snug rather than overly tight. A corset that is too small can cause discomfort and defeat the purpose of back support.
How I Know It Is Snug Enough
For me, a corset is snug enough when it stays in place, supports my lower back, and allows me to breathe normally. I should be able to slide a finger or two comfortably, and I should not feel pinching, numbness, or sharp pressure. If I cannot move naturally, I know it is too tight.
Features I Prefer for Back Support
I look for a corset with firm panels, good waist shaping, and enough coverage to support my back properly. A longer back panel can help me feel more stable, especially if I spend a lot of time sitting. I also appreciate adjustable lacing or hooks because they help me fine-tune the fit throughout the day.
Comfort Tips I Follow
I do not wear a corset for long periods right away. I start slowly and let my body adjust. I also wear a thin layer underneath to reduce rubbing and keep the corset more comfortable. If I feel pain, shortness of breath, or pressure that does not go away, I loosen it immediately.
My Safety Considerations
I remind myself that a corset is not a replacement for medical treatment. If I have serious back pain or a spine condition, I speak with a healthcare professional before relying on one for support. I also avoid sleeping in a corset unless a doctor specifically recommends it.
My Final Buying Advice
When I buy a corset for back support, I focus on comfort, adjustability, and the right amount of snugness. I want support, not strain. The best corset for me is the one that helps my posture and eases my back while still letting me feel safe, relaxed, and able to breathe normally.
